edycja formuł i wielkość liter

Użytkowanie arkusza kalkulacyjnego

edycja formuł i wielkość liter

Postprzez kosmal » Pt kwi 02, 2010 11:57 am

W arkuszu mam odesłania do innych plików lub złącz.teksty z innych plików.
Nazwy komórek pisane są dużymi literami.
Jeśli próbuję edytować taką formułę to litery zamieniane są na małe a w komórce zamiast tekstu pojawia się #NAZWA?
Jedynym sposobem naprawy jest ponowne klikanie w komórki drugiego pliku i wtedy zapisze dużymi literami. Jednak jest to bardzo czasochłonne jeśli np. w formule łączącej teksty z trzech komórek trzeba zmienić tylko jeden znak.
Przykład:
był­o: ='file:///home/andrze­j/doc/komputery/kart­y_komp.ods'#$DKA.D3
­próbowałem zmienić na ='file:///home/andrze­j/doc/komputery/kart­y_komp.ods'#$DKA.C3
­po zaakceptowaniu dostałem: ='file:///home/andrze­j/doc/komputery/kart­y_komp.ods'#$dka.c3
­i komunikat #NAZWA?

Po prostu przy edycji wszystkie litery zamienia na małe, o ile, dla uniknięcia problemu mogę stosować nazwy arkuszy małoliterowe to co z adresami komórek?
Jak to naprawić?
Czy to bug i tak ma być?
Mój oo to 3.2.0.7 Debian 1:3.2.0.4, Say Mar 6 10:46:28
Pozdrawiam
And­rzej
kosmal
 
Posty: 39
Dołączył(a): Pt sie 28, 2009 9:27 am

Re: edycja formuł i wielkość liter

Postprzez zulu144 » Pt kwi 02, 2010 2:36 pm

Przypuszczam ze przy zatwierdzaniu następuje nieudana próba połączenia, czego efektem jest zamiana na małe litery.

Czysto teoretyczne rozważanie:
Trzeba w jakiś sposób wymusić, aby próba połączenia udała się albo nie była dokonywana.
Może jak ustawisz wyświetlanie formuł na czas wpisywania z palca nie nastąpi zamiana.
Może zmienić ustawienia aktualizacyjne na czas wpisywania.
Może nie tylko samym ENTERem należy zatwierdzić.
AOO 4.1.1 na Windows XP i WIN7
zulu144
 
Posty: 26
Dołączył(a): So gru 12, 2009 3:27 am

Re: edycja formuł i wielkość liter

Postprzez Jan_J » Pt kwi 02, 2010 3:35 pm

Czy tak ma być?
nie sądzę. Już raczej, że jest to efekt uboczny procedury obsługi wyjątków (nieudane połączenie), który nie powinien tu mieć miejsca, i że jego pochodzenia należałoby szukać w gałęzi kodu dla Windows, gdzie wielkość liter w nazwach nie ma znaczenia. Ale to tylko przypuszczenia.

Jeżeli ci zależy, przeczesz Bugzillę i ewentualnie zgłoś sugestię.
JJ
LO 4.[34] ∙ AOO 4.1 ∙ Python (2.[67]|3.4) ∙ Unicode 7 ∙ LATEX 2ε ∙ XML ∙ Unix tools ∙ Linux (2.6|3.x) ∙ Fedora 19 ∙ CentOS 6.6 ∙ SUSE 13.1
Jan_J
 
Posty: 2456
Dołączył(a): Pt maja 22, 2009 1:20 pm
Lokalizacja: Wrocław

Re: edycja formuł i wielkość liter

Postprzez mg2 » So kwi 03, 2010 6:37 pm

Kod: Zaznacz cały   Rozszerz widokZwiń widok
='file:///home/andrze­j/doc/komputery/kart­y_komp.ods'#$dka.c3

Jak to naprawić?


U mnie najpierw było jak piszesz, ale potem łącze zostało utworzone prawidłowo.

1)
- usuń znak [=] z adresu
- w komórce poniżej użyj ADR.POŚR(komórka_z_adresem)

Zadziałało.

Teraz wróciłem do zapisu bezpośredniego ( z [=] ) i tym razem było dobrze.
Zobacz w menu "Edycja" -> "Łącza" jaką masz ścieżkę.

2)
- skopuj komórkę do której chcesz się odwołać
- otwórz arkusz docelowy
- "Edycja" -> "Wklej specjalnie" -> "Połącz"

3)
- zdefiniuj zakresy danych w arkuszu źródłowym "Dane" -> "Definiuj zakres..."
- w arkuszu docelowym "Wstaw" -> "Dane zewnętrzne..."
OOo3.1.1 na Ubuntu 9.04
mg2
 
Posty: 170
Dołączył(a): Cz sty 28, 2010 9:20 pm


Powrót do Calc

Kto przegląda forum

Użytkownicy przeglądający ten dział: Google [Bot] i 1 gość